Since the release of his album The Gentleman last year, Jamaican reggae artiste Romain Virgo has been enjoying both the feedback and success it has brought. While continuing to celebrate the album’s impact, he is also gearing up for a much-anticipated international tour. Speaking with The Gleaner in a recent interview, the soulful singer shared his plans for 2025, stating, “The year has started and we are preparing ourselves again to release new music.”
While The Gentleman album remains a significant part of his journey, he is eager to drop more projects.
“We’ve been on the road with the album, and that still has me booked for this year, but we’re preparing to release new music soon—hopefully this month–March,” he said. “We have so much music in the making, songs we created years ago that we know we have to release. We just want to put them out in a way where it doesn’t feel like we’re flooding the market.”
In addition to working on singles, he plans to release another album before the year is out. He made a suggestion about a potential drop in May, but he has not decided on a specific day yet.
“I don’t have a timeline for it really. One a di time dem me did a think roun’ May. I think May is very close, but nothing is impossible because we love to create and we love to write especially in moments when we are feeling music, we are really inspired and that is one of the times for me. Like the end of 2024 has taught me so much you know, that I know I could add to what I already have and make it something great,” he explained.
Fans of Virgo can also anticipate some exciting collaborations. While he kept most details under wraps, he confirmed that he will be recording a song with longtime friend and fellow reggae/dancehall artiste, Christopher Martin.
“There are people I’ve worked with in the past that I’m working with now,” he teased. “I don’t want to give away too much, but there are great people I respect so much, and I’d love to collaborate with them. Hopefully, it all works out.”
Reflecting on his 2024 album, Virgo highlighted an unexpected yet rewarding collaboration with dancehall star Masicka.
“I reached out to Masicka not knowing if it was even possible, and to show you how much of a good person he is, he took the time out to say, ‘Alright, yeah, Romain Virgo, reggae artiste, but mi still ago do a song with him.’ And it turned out to be such a great song,” Romain Virgo said, referring to the Been There Before track.
In April, he will go on a 16-show European tour to take his music on the road. Club locations will be the tour’s main focus, giving fans a closer encounter with the gentleman. With a hint of an exciting set list for his fans throughout the world, he said, “it’s more of a club kind of a tour, It’s going to be great, man.”
Beyond the stage and studio, Romain Virgo has another deep-rooted passion—football. Even though music is still his passion, sports give him a much-needed break and sense of balance.
“Mi feel like people believe seh mi quiet and think seh mi nuh do nutt’n more than music and family,” he said with a laugh. “But I’m a big football fan. I’m a big Liverpool fan.”
Virgo is sure that his favourite team, Liverpool, will win it all this season.
“Liverpool is going to win the English Premier League, Champions League, and the Carabao Cup this year. That’s something I’m really looking forward to,” he said. “Mi will go a mi bed a night time and cry if Liverpool lose. That’s how serious I take football,” he told The Gleaner before laughing.
